Player Story

Damar'ren Mitchell story

Damar'ren Mitchell built his college career from 2016 through 2017 as a defensive back from Magnolia, TX wearing No. 17, spending time with Louisiana. The clearest part of Damar'ren Mitchell's career was his defensive production: 107 tackles, 3.5 tackles for loss, 0.5 sacks, and 5 passes defended across 23 career games in the available record.
